European Top 100 singles sales/download chart is HERE (does not include airplay) The chart is based on national singles sales/downloads charts in fifteen European countries: Austria, Belgium (separately for Flanders and Wallonia), Denmark, France, Finland, Germany, Hungary, Ireland, Italy, Netherlands, Norway,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, and United Kingdom.
